WebA "radius report" shows the demographics of a population living in a circular area defined by a centerpoint -- a street address, intersection, or GPS co-ordinates -- and a radius value expressed in miles. For example, a radius value of 5 miles with centerpoint at 1600 Pennsylvania Avenue will give demographics for persons and households within five miles … WebSelect the polygon tool to draw a polygon by clicking various points on the map to define your area of interest. We publish population estimates by output … WebA population centre (POPCTR) has a population of at least 1,000 and a population density of 400 persons or more per square kilometre, based on the current census population count. All areas outside population centres are classified as rural areas. Taken together, population centres and rural areas cover all of Canada.

The files … robert half el paso texasWebThe IRS data omits population estimates for almost all PO Box and unique ZIP codes (approximately 3,730 ZIPs with a total population of 2 million). The IRS does not provide estimates for Puerto Rico (approximately 125 ZIPs with a total population of 3.7 million).
